Output d0c901bd619ac5876a89a3302056b630194513ef235dfacbd2583130b0125696:0

value
392950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 39a6ea48452cf50c5faa36fef9a29380d643893e OP_EQUALVERIFY OP_CHECKSIG
address
16FqUQPp9VVtbHKxfSmCkzChgLqwbFFZyw
transaction
d0c901bd619ac5876a89a3302056b630194513ef235dfacbd2583130b0125696
confirmations
723856
spent
true